New Hope, MN Demographics
- Total Population20,913

- Median Age39.5
A total population of 20,913 lives in New Hope, MN, according to data published by the U.S. Census Bureau. Population statistics show that 10,958 of New Hope’s residents are women and 9,955 are men. The median age of the population in New Hope, MN is 39.5.
Average Rent in New Hope, MN
- New Hope, MN Average Rental Price, July 2022 $1,321 /mo
Apartments for rent in New Hope, MN have an average price of $1,321 per month.
New Hope, MN Apartment Rent Ranges
About 16% of apartments in New Hope, MN have rents ranging between $1,501-$2,000. The second most common rent range is over > $2,000, 5% of apartments. Around 67% of New Hope’s apartments are in the $1,001-$1,500 price range. 11% of apartments are priced between $701-$1,000.
New Hope, MN Rent Trends
Average Rent | Jul / 2019 | Nov / 2019 | Mar / 2020 | Jul / 2020 | Nov / 2020 | Mar / 2021 | Jul / 2021 | Nov / 2021 | Mar / 2022 | Jul / 2022 |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
New Hope, MN | $1,193 | $1,175 | $1,203 | $1,200 | $1,213 | $1,204 | $1,245 | $1,279 | $1,288 | $1,321 |
National | $1,407 | $1,415 | $1,416 | $1,406 | $1,410 | $1,418 | $1,501 | $1,596 | $1,634 | $1,706 |
Compared to the average rent in the U.S. of $1,706, the rent in New Hope, MN is $1,321 per month.
New Hope, MN Households
- Total Number of Households8,537

- Average People Per Household2.36
- Median Household Income$60,762
- Median Housing Costs Per Month$1,146
According to the U.S. Census, there are 8,537 households in New Hope, MN. The Census estimates also show that 5,158 are family households and 3,379 are non-family households. Moreover, New Hope has 2,681 households with children in New Hope and 5,856 households without children. On average, about 2.36 people constitute a household in New Hope, MN. The median income of a New Hope household living in New Hope is $60,762 per year. The housing costs per month are estimated around $1,146.
New Hope, MN Education Statistics
According to U.S. Census Bureau estimates, the share of residents in New Hope, MN that have no high school education is 3%, and the share of those who went to high school is 31%. 29% of residents have some college education, 8% have an Associate Degree, while 22% have a Bachelor Degree, and a share of 6% have a Graduate Degree.

Renting a 3 bedroom apartment in New Hope, MN
Upgrading to a 3 bedroom apartment can have its pros and cons. Most renters who are looking for a three bedroom rental is because they need extra space for a home office, or for a child. This size apartment is also practical to share with roommates as it actually saves money on rent when 3 or 4 people get together to rent a 3 bedroom unit. They are very spacious, averaging around 1,030 Sq.Ft.. Or you can get even more space if you select “3+” beds in the top menu. The only down side is that they cost more. In New Hope, MN, rents on 3 bedroom apartments go up to $5,716. 25 rental properties offer 3 bedroom units in New Hope, MN to choose from. You are more likely to find 3 bedroom apartments in primarily residential neighborhoods, away from business districts and urban cores.
